Adenomyosis, a condition where uterine tissue grows into the muscular wall of the uterus, can cause significant pain, heavy bleeding, and even infertility. Historically, the only definitive treatment was a hysterectomy, a procedure that left many women feeling like they had lost a vital part of their identity and future. Though, a groundbreaking surgical technique developed by Professor kwon Yong-soon of Obstetrics and Gynecology is offering new hope, allowing for the preservation of the uterus while effectively treating adenomyosis.
Professor Kwon’s innovative approach tackles the challenges of adenomyosis surgery by prioritizing the preservation of uterine function. The core principle involves temporarily blocking the uterine arteries. This crucial step substantially reduces blood flow to the uterus during the operation,providing the surgeon with a clearer view to meticulously remove the adenomyotic lesions.
Once bleeding is controlled, the center of the uterus is carefully incised to assess the extent and pattern of the disease. The surgeon then precisely excises the affected tissue, ensuring complete removal of the adenomyosis. Following this, the uterus is meticulously reconstructed, with the layers being sutured together to meticulously mold and preserve the normal uterine structure. The procedure is completed by releasing the uterine artery clips, restoring blood flow and allowing the uterus to heal.
This paradigm shift in treating adenomyosis comes at a time when demand for fertility-sparing options is high. Many patients with adenomyosis experience infertility, as the condition can alter the uterine habitat, hindering embryo implantation and pregnancy maintenance. Professor Kwon emphasizes that while outcomes can vary based on the severity of the disease and the extent of surgery, his technique has demonstrated significant improvements in pregnancy rates and accomplished childbirths.
As of 2024, Professor Kwon’s team has surpassed 2,000 successful uterine adenomyosis surgeries, a testament to the efficacy and widespread adoption of his method. Battling Infertility, Intense Period Pain, and Uterine Preservation Options
Understanding the Interconnection
Infertility, debilitating period pain (dysmenorrhea), and concerns about uterine health are frequently enough interconnected. Conditions like endometriosis, fibroids, and adenomyosis can contribute to both painful periods and difficulty conceiving. Recognizing this link is crucial for effective diagnosis and treatment. Many women seeking fertility treatment also experience chronic pelvic pain, and addressing both simultaneously improves overall outcomes. Pelvic pain management is therefore a vital component of a holistic approach.
Causes of infertility & Intense Period Pain
Several factors can contribute to these challenges. Here’s a breakdown:
Endometriosis: This condition involves tissue similar to the uterine lining growing outside the uterus, causing inflammation, pain, and potential infertility. It’s a leading cause of both infertility in women and severe dysmenorrhea.
Uterine Fibroids: These non-cancerous growths in the uterus can cause heavy bleeding, prolonged periods, and pelvic pain. Depending on their size and location, they can also interfere with implantation and pregnancy. Fibroid treatment options vary widely.
Adenomyosis: Similar to endometriosis, but the endometrial tissue grows into the muscular wall of the uterus, leading to heavy, painful periods and uterine enlargement.
Polycystic Ovary Syndrome (PCOS): A hormonal disorder that can cause irregular periods, ovarian cysts, and infertility. PCOS and infertility are frequently linked.
Pelvic Inflammatory disease (PID): An infection of the reproductive organs that can cause scarring and blockages, leading to infertility and chronic pelvic pain.
Other Factors: Age, lifestyle choices (smoking, obesity), and genetic predisposition can also play a role.
Diagnosing the Root Cause
Accurate diagnosis is paramount. Expect your healthcare provider to utilize:
- Pelvic Exam: A physical examination to assess the uterus, ovaries, and surrounding structures.
- Ultrasound: A non-invasive imaging technique to visualize the uterus, ovaries, and fallopian tubes. Transvaginal ultrasounds provide more detailed images.
- Hysterosalpingogram (HSG): An X-ray procedure to evaluate the fallopian tubes and uterine cavity. This is a key test in infertility diagnosis.
- Laparoscopy: A minimally invasive surgical procedure that allows direct visualization of the pelvic organs. Frequently enough used to diagnose and treat endometriosis and remove adhesions.
- MRI: Magnetic Resonance Imaging can provide detailed images of the uterus and surrounding tissues,helpful in diagnosing fibroids and adenomyosis.
- Blood Tests: Hormone level assessments (FSH, LH, estrogen, progesterone, AMH) to evaluate ovarian function and identify hormonal imbalances.
Uterine Preservation Options: Protecting Your Fertility
Many women prioritize preserving their uterus, even when facing conditions that might otherwise necessitate a hysterectomy. Here are several options:
myomectomy: Surgical removal of uterine fibroids while leaving the uterus intact. Can be performed hysteroscopically (through the vagina), laparoscopically, or via open surgery. Fibroid removal surgery is a common procedure.
Uterine Artery Embolization (UAE): A minimally invasive procedure that blocks the blood supply to fibroids, causing them to shrink.
MRI-guided Focused Ultrasound Surgery (MRgFUS): Uses focused ultrasound waves to heat and destroy fibroid tissue.
endometrial Ablation: A procedure that destroys the uterine lining. While effective for heavy bleeding, it’s generally not recommended for women who still desire future pregnancies.
hysteroscopic Resection of Endometriosis: Removal of endometrial implants within the uterine cavity using a hysteroscope.
Laparoscopic excision of Endometriosis: Surgical removal of endometriosis implants outside the uterus via laparoscopy. This is often considered the gold standard for endometriosis treatment.
